About Gosal

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Gosal village is 512439. Gosal village is located in Sayla taluka of Surendranagar district in Gujarat, India. It is situated 11km away from sub-district headquarter Sayla (tehsildar office) and 42km away from district headquarter Surendranagar. As per 2009 stats, Gosal village is also a gram panchayat.

The total geographical area of village is 1422.92 hectares. Gosal has a total population of 1,517 peoples, out of which male population is 772 while female population is 745.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 965 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of gosal village is 47.73% out of which 56.74% males and 38.39% females are literate. There are about 268 houses in gosal village. Pincode of gosal village locality is 363430.

When it comes to administration, Gosal village is governed by a Sarpanch, who is an elected representative (Head of Village) chosen through local elections, as per the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. As per 2019 stats, Gosal village comes under Limbdi Vidhan Sabha constituency & Surendranagar Lok Sabha constituency. Surendranagar is nearest town to gosal village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 42km away.

Population of Gosal

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,517 772 745
Literate Population 724 438 286
Illiterate Population 793 334 459
